/*=:project
    scalable Inman Flash Replacement (sIFR) version 3.

  =:file
    Copyright: 2006 Mark Wubben.
    Author: Mark Wubben, <http://novemberborn.net/>

  =:history
    * IFR: Shaun Inman
    * sIFR 1: Mike Davidson, Shaun Inman and Tomas Jogin
    * sIFR 2: Mike Davidson, Shaun Inman, Tomas Jogin and Mark Wubben

  =:license
    This software is licensed and provided under the CC-GNU LGPL.
    See <http://creativecommons.org/licenses/LGPL/2.1/>    
*/

/*---- sIFR ---*/
.sIFR-flash {visibility: visible !important; margin: 0; padding: 0; }
.sIFR-replaced {visibility: visible !important; }
.sIFR-alternate {position: absolute; left: 0; top: 0; width: 0; height: 0; display: block; overflow: hidden; }
.sIFR-replaced > div { display: none !important; }

/*---- Header styling ---*/
.sIFR-active #main  h1.home { visibility: hidden; font-family: Verdana; font-size: 21px; color:#960002; }
.sIFR-active #main  h1.c_office, .sIFR-active #main  h1.b_office, .sIFR-active #main  h1.a_office {font-size: 22px; color:#960002; float:left; margin-left:-1px; }
.sIFR-active #main  h1.no-margin {margin:0px; margin-top:-8px; }
.sIFR-active #main  h1 {visibility: hidden; font-family: Verdana; line-height: 1em; margin-top:2px; margin-bottom:0px; margin-left:23px; font-size: 30px; color:#960002;}
.sIFR-active #main #content h1 {visibility: hidden; font-family: Verdana; line-height: 1em; margin-top:2px; margin-left:-3px; font-size: 30px; color:#960002; }
.sIFR-active #profile-left h1 {visibility: hidden; font-family: Verdana; line-height: 1em; margin-left:-2px; font-size: 30px; color:#960002; }
.sIFR-active #main  h2.first {font-size: 32px; margin-left:20px; margin-right:10px; margin-top:5px; }
.sIFR-active #main  h2.futured {font-size: 26px;}
.sIFR-active #main  h2.second {font-size: 15px; margin-left:20px; margin-right:10px; margin-bottom:3px;}
.sIFR-active #main h2.second a {color:#ffffff;}
.sIFR-active #main h2.light-grey-h2{ font-size:24px; padding-top:3px; }
.sIFR-active #main h2.over-red-h2{ font-size:24px;}
.sIFR-active #homebox .box h2 { visibility: hidden; font-family: Verdana; line-height: 1em; font-size: 20px; color:#353434; margin-bottom:6px; padding-bottom:0px !important; }
.sIFR-active #homebox .box-new h2 { visibility: hidden; font-family: Verdana; line-height: 1em; font-size: 22px; color:#353434; }
.sIFR-active #homebox .box-new-last h2 { visibility: hidden; font-family: Verdana; line-height: 1em; font-size: 22px; color:#353434; height:28px; }
.sIFR-active #profile-content h2.profile {visibility: hidden; font-family: Verdana; line-height: 1em; font-size: 26px; color:#353434; margin-left:-2px; }
.sIFR-active #main h2.inside {visibility: hidden; font-family: Verdana; line-height: 1em; font-size: 21px; color:#353434; }
.sIFR-active #main h2 {visibility: hidden; font-family: Verdana; line-height: 1em; margin-left:-2px; font-size: 20px; color:#353434; margin-bottom:0px; }
.sIFR-active #main h2.recent {visibility: hidden; font-family: Verdana; line-height: 1em; margin-left:-2px; font-size: 20px; color:#353434; display: inline-block; }
.sIFR-active #main h3.auction {visibility: hidden; font-family: Verdana; line-height: 1em; margin-left:-2px; font-size: 20px; color:#353434; margin-bottom:0px; }
